Rare Exotic This special Geisha lot is best enjoyed as a filter coffee, as brewed by our head barista Kaede Watanabe on her Kalita: 15g coffee / 250ml water (100°) / 2:55 brew time / 3 pours Benjamin Paz has been instrumental in putting Santa Barbara’s coffee on the specialty coffee map. Coming from a respected lineage of Honduran coffee producers, he carries forward a legacy of quality and craftsmanship. His father founded Beneficio San Vicente, a globally renowned coffee exporter, where Benjamin now helps connect local farmers with international roasters. Through this platform, producers receive fair prices for their entire crop, allowing them to improve their farms, refine their practices, and build lasting relationships.Beyond his work at Beneficio San Vicente, Benjamin is a dedicated coffee producer. In 2013, he acquired his first farm in El Cedral, planting Pacas varietals. Five years later, he established Finca La Salsa, where he cultivates exceptional varieties like Geisha
